Configure shift templates

Shift templates define a standard shift with common characteristics for one or many employees. You can then assign the shift to an employee or to many employees without needing to specify any characteristics.

Use shift templates when any of the following apply:

  • The organization uses standard shifts to assign to employees.
  • Multiple employees work the same shift.
  • Employees use Employee Self-Service (ESS) to create and manage their own schedules.

Example: Most employees in a department work from 9 a.m. to 5:30 p.m. Create a shift template that contains the start and end times, and segments for breaks and lunch. Then, assign this shift template to the employees.

Uwaga: After shifts are assigned to employees or groups, edits to the template do not change the assigned shifts.

  1. From the Main Menu, select Administration > Application Setup > Scheduler Setup > Shift Templates.
  2. Click New to create a new shift template, or select an existing shift template and click Duplicate, Edit, or Delete.
  3. Uwaga: If you delete a shift template, shifts from that template that are currently assigned to employees or groups are not affected.
  4. Enter a Shift Name and (optionally) a Description.
  5. Enter the data in the row for the first shift segment. A shift can have one segment, or more than one segment.
    • Type — Select the shift segment type: Regular, Transfer, or Break.
    • Day — Select the day when the shift segment starts (always day 1 for the first segment in a shift). Select 2 if a subsequent segment begins after the day divide (typically midnight).
    • Start Time — Enter the start time of the shift or segment.
    • Day — Enter the day when the segment ends. Enter 1 to indicate that the shift ends on the same day as it starts. Enter 2 to indicate that it ends the following day.
    • End Time — Enter the end time of the segment.
    • Tags — Select a shift tag to assign to the template.
    • Skills and Certs — Select one or more Skill and Certification profiles to assign to the template.
    • Transfer — If the segment is a transfer, select a labor account, job, or work rule transfer. A transfer is not valid for the Break segment type .
  6. To enter another segment, click Insert Row and repeat step 4.
  7. Click Save.
